## Onboarding: Replica Lag Alarm (Dataplane Team)

The `replag-critical` alarm fires when our read replica for the Fernwick cluster falls more than 90 seconds behind primary. Usual causes: long-running analytics queries or a stalled vacuum. First, check the lag dashboard and kill any rogue query; the alarm clears on its own once lag drops. If the replica needs a full resync, the resync console is locked and requires the recovery passphrase shown below.

strongbox words: oliael-gilax-lamael

**Crash Report Pipeline — Triage Basics**

When a Flintley mobile crash report fails to appear in the Quarrel dashboard, first check the ingest queue lag metric. If lag exceeds ten minutes, the symbolication workers are likely backed up; restarting them clears most stalls. Do not re-upload dSYM bundles manually, as duplicates confuse the dedupe stage. For symbolication failures tied to a specific release, escalate to the Pipelines rotation. The full triage checklist lives on the internal page below.

runbook for yahog-yagaf: https://superset.nelvrogrid.test/deploy/issue/issue/secrets/view/spaces/pages/2e36c109983dc36bf722670c

MEMO — Sales Leads Only

Effective immediately, hiring in the Coastal Accounts division is frozen. No exceptions, no backfills without sign-off from Dara Quennel. Open requisitions are pulled as of Friday. Pipeline commitments stand; redistribute coverage among current reps. Do not discuss externally or with candidates already in process — recruiting will handle those conversations. Questions go to your regional director, not HR directly. The rationale is outlined in the confidential note below.

confidential, kaweg-tawef: The western region missed its Ralvan quota by 57.6 percent last quarter. Framirix Holdings plans to lower the Eliox list price by 24.6 percent in January. The board signed off on a budget of $446.6 million for Project Zorvan. The renewal with Ralvanox Freight closes at $283.1 million a year, 20.2 percent below the last contract.